RETURN ON HOLD FOR CHILL BILL

- BY ADAM HATHAWAY

BILLY VUNIPOLA is being kept on ice by Saracens, who have confirmed he is not ready to face Bath on Sunday.

The England No.8 has been out since breaking his arm against the Ospreys on January 13 and missed the whole of the Six Nations.

Vunipola will have another week off after the Bath match as Sarries are out of the Champions Cup and they hope to unleash him against London Irish on April 29.

Boss Mark McCall said: “We have done without him for most of the season, but everyone knows he is a top player and to have some strength in depth and options at this point of the year is great.

“He is training and is the fittest Billy Vunipola we have had in a long time. He has been very discipline­d at the training ground and is in as good shape as he has been.”

But Sarries will have South African lock/back rower Michael Rhodes, who qualifies for England in the summer, back from a horrific hamstring injury.

Rhodes tore the muscle off the bone in the same game that Vunipola was crocked but trained fully yesterday. Cursed Rhodes was injured just after returning from two shoulder operations but is fresh for the run-in.

McCall added: “Michael had that shoulder operation and then he had to have another when he got it infected. He came back and then ripped his hamstring off the bone so is just on his way back from that.”

Exeter fly-half Joe Simmonds has been named Aviva Premiershi­p Player of the Month for March and veteran prop Gethin Jenkins, 37, has signed a new one-year deal with Cardiff Blues.
